Best Practices für die Verbindung mit HDFS 3.x und Hive 2.1.1 - spectrum_platform - 23 - 23.1
spectrum-inline
- Product type
- Software
- Portfolio
- Integrate
- Enrich
- Locate
- Verify
- Product family
- Spectrum
- Product
- Spectrum > Spectrum Platform
- Version
- 23.1
- Language
- Deutsch
- Product name
- Precisely Spectrum
- Title
- spectrum-inline
- First publish date
- 2007
- Last updated
- 2023-10-25
- Published on
- 2023-10-25T07:22:59.478000
- Verwenden Sie beim Erstellen von Tabellen und Definieren von Schemata Kleinbuchstaben. Beispiel: Tabellendemo erstellen ( id int, name string, salary int).
- Verwenden Sie vollständig qualifizierte Feldnamen bei der Verwendung einer Hive-JDBC-Verbindung mit dem Schritt Read from DB. Andernfalls erstellen Sie zum Lesen aus der Datenbank und das Schreiben in die Datenbank eine Model Store-Verbindung.
- Speicherort für Schlüsseltabellen-Datei zur Angabe von Schrägstrichen / beim Verbinden unter Windows.
- Vermeiden Sie Leerzeichen in Namen von Hive-Dateien, -Tabellen und -Feldern.
- Verwenden Sie das Eigenschaftenraster zum Erstellen der HDFS-Verbindung
- Erstellen einer HDFS-Verbindung
- Wenn Ihr Cluster gesichert ist, d. h. HA oder SSL aktiviert ist, stellen Sie Folgendes sicher: Der Wert der property = fs.defaultFS lautet swebhdfs://<Name des Namensdienstes>, wobei swebhdfs für gesichertes webhdfs steht.
- Wenn der Cluster nicht gesichert ist, können Sie webhdfs verwenden. Darüber hinaus muss der Namensdienst bereitgestellt werden, da er für andere Eigenschaften verwendet wird.
- Diese Eingabe muss in der Datei Wrapper.conf erfolgen: wrapper.java.additional.7=-Djavax.net.ssl.trustStore=<Pfad der Truststore-Datei>/<Name der Truststore-Datei>